Output 96f2061418681632e13aa60adb6f31d7342f6438cc4995eb45502e2d110140cc:12

value
19972740
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c9d95160c8ceee41ee953377fee2aee80226016 OP_EQUALVERIFY OP_CHECKSIG
address
129htKNnefCgFEuRb1bgxmQKSydvxzpeqB
transaction
96f2061418681632e13aa60adb6f31d7342f6438cc4995eb45502e2d110140cc
spent
true